Ways to pay for your toll road travel
You have different options to pay your toll road trips in Melbourne. How you pay depends on the type of payment arrangement you have and how you set it up.
Accounts
When you open an account with Linkt, you can manage and pay your tolls online or on the Linkt app (currently unavailable for our Commercial Account).
All of our accounts let you travel on any toll road Australia-wide.

Pay without logging in
You can make a quick payment to your account or Visitor’s Pass without logging in. All you need is your account or pass number and your payment card details.
Toll invoices
Without an active account or a valid pass, you’ll receive a toll invoice to cover the cost of any toll road trips you make.
If you receive a toll invoice, you can pay it:
- Online or on the Linkt app
- By transferring it to your Linkt account
- In person at participating retail outlets
- Over the phone
